The CCL1 Polyclonal Antibody (CAB10670) is a high-quality antibody developed for reliable detection and analysis of target proteins. This antibody, produced in rabbits, offers high reactivity with human samples and is validated for use in Western blot applications. By binding specifically to the CCL1 protein, researchers can easily detect and analyze its expression in a variety of cell types, making it an ideal choice for studies in immunology and cancer research.CCL1, also known as I-309, plays a crucial role in recruiting immune cells to sites of inflammation and infection.

This antimicrobial gene is one of several chemokine genes clustered on the q-arm of chromosome 17. Chemokines form a superfamily of secreted proteins involved in immunoregulatory and inflammatory processes. The superfamily is divided into four subfamilies based on the arrangement of the N-terminal cysteine residues of the mature peptide. This chemokine, a member of the CC subfamily, is secreted by activated T cells and displays chemotactic activity for monocytes but not for neutrophils. It binds to the chemokine (C-C motif) receptor 8.
